Common Types of Construction Accidents

Common Types of Construction Accidents - LA Construction Accidents Toluca Lake

Our team of professionals has seen a wide range of construction accidents, and it's important to be aware of the most common ones. Falls are one of the leading causes of construction accidents, accounting for nearly 40% of all fatalities in the industry. Other common incidents include being struck by an object, electrocution, and being caught in or between machinery. These accidents can result in serious injuries, including broken bones, traumatic brain injuries, and even death.

It's important to note that many of these accidents are preventable. Employers have a responsibility to ensure that their worksites are safe and that workers are properly trained and equipped with necessary safety gear. Unfortunately, not all employers take these measures seriously, putting workers at risk. Falling Debris and Objects

Construction sites can be very dangerous places to work. One of the most common types of accidents that can occur is falling debris and objects. According to statistics, falling objects or debris cause around 5% of all construction worker fatalities. This can happen when materials or equipment are not properly secured, or when workers are not wearing appropriate protective gear.

To prevent these types of accidents, it's important for construction workers to always wear hard hats and other protective gear. Employers should also ensure that all materials and equipment are properly secured and that workers are trained on how to properly handle them. In addition, regular safety inspections and maintenance checks can help to identify potential hazards before they become accidents.

Toluca Lake Information

The San Fernando Valley region of Los Angeles, California boasts of a peaceful and picturesque neighborhood known as Toluca Lake. It has a small-town charm and is home to some stunning houses and is conveniently located near several of LA's major attractions. The area was first inhabited by the Tongva people, but the Spanish explorers displaced them in the late 1700s. In the early 1900s, Toluca Lake was developed by land developers seeking to create an ideal community for wealthy Angelenos. They constructed impressive residences and a country club, which became a haven for Hollywood celebrities like Bob Hope, Bing Crosby, and Frank Sinatra.

Toluca Lake is also home to some famous personalities, including Walt Disney, who lived there and built his first animation studio. The Warner Bros. Studios is also located nearby in Burbank, making Toluca Lake a center for the entertainment industry.

Toluca Lake is known for its community events, such as the Toluca Lake Farmers Market, which takes place every Sunday morning. Here, visitors can find fresh produce, artisanal goods, and homemade crafts. Another popular event is the annual Toluca Lake Holiday Open House, where local businesses open their doors to the public and offer refreshments and special discounts.

All in all, Toluca Lake is a beautiful and historic neighborhood that is worth a visit, thanks to its proximity to major attractions, stunning homes, and rich history.
